A Guide to Understanding Cryptocurrency Exchange Terminology

Cryptocurrency exchanges play a crucial role in the world of digital assets, acting as platforms where users can buy, sell, and trade various cryptocurrencies. Understanding the terminology used in these exchanges is vital for both beginners and seasoned traders to navigate the complex ecosystem effectively. This article will explore key cryptocurrency exchange terminology to help users get a better grasp of the process, the tools, and the terminology involved.

Types of Cryptocurrency Exchanges

There are primarily two types of cryptocurrency exchanges: centralized exchanges (CEX) and decentralized exchanges (DEX). Centralized exchanges are platforms where third-party intermediaries manage transactions, like Binance or Coinbase. DEXs, on the other hand, operate without a central authority, allowing users to trade directly with each other, as seen with platforms like Uniswap.

Trading Pairs and Liquidity

A trading pair is a market between two cryptocurrencies, such as BTC/ETH, where one can be traded for another. Liquidity refers to how easily assets can be bought or sold in the market without affecting the asset’s price. High liquidity means smoother transactions and less price slippage.

Order Types

There are different order types that traders can use to buy or sell assets. The most common ones are market orders, limit orders, and stop orders. Market orders are executed instantly at the current price, while limit orders are set at a specific price and executed only when the market reaches that level. Stop orders are typically used to minimize losses by selling assets once they hit a predetermined price.

In conclusion, understanding cryptocurrency exchange terminology is essential for navigating the digital asset market. By knowing the different types of exchanges, trading pairs, liquidity, and order types, traders can make informed decisions and enhance their trading strategies.
